All ATC facilities were moved to remote locations [as much
as possible] including airport towers.



OK, I'll bite. Name ONE remote tower.

Not the local control, but a lot of the TRACONs which were
in the tower radar rooms have been moved. For example,
BWI's approach controllers are over 50 miles away in the
consolidated Potomac TRACON (which is located in Vint
Hill Farm, an old Army property). It provides control
from Richmond on up to halfway to Philly.

"remote TRACONS" have been in the works for years, waaaay
before 911. The FAA was looking to consoladate facilities in order
to save money. The military has nothing nada zippo to do with it.
